Page 3: Who voted for The Nazis?

Ex-Soldiers and The Army

• Hitler never stopped talking about The Treaty of Versailles and the shame it brought to Germany

• Ex WWI men agreed with these views

Page 4: Who voted for The Nazis?

The Working Class• Hitler considered the working class to

be very important• He promised to reduce

unemployment

Page 5: Who voted for The Nazis?

The Middle and Upper Classes• These people worried about

Communism, as it would make them lose wealth

• Hitler was opposed to Communism

Page 6: Who voted for The Nazis?

Women• Women were over half of the

electorate (people who voted)• They liked Hitler's family values

Page 7: Who voted for The Nazis?
Page 8: Who voted for The Nazis?

Anti-Jewish people• Germany always had anti-Semitism,

even before Hitler• These people liked Hitler’s anti-

Semitic views

Page 9: Who voted for The Nazis?
Page 10: Who voted for The Nazis?

Farmers• Hitler promised farmers higher prices

for their produce• This would help those who had

suffered during The Depression

Page 11: Who voted for The Nazis?

• The reason Hitler was able to appeal to all these people was through speeches and propaganda

• Propaganda – writing or posters that are created to make people think a certain way

Page 12: Who voted for The Nazis?

• By 1932, The Nazis were the biggest party in The Reichstag

• Hitler became Chancellor in 1933• But there were still lots of non-Nazis in

The Reichstag• Hitler knew he had to do something

drastic to establish full Nazi Control
